NOMINATION HIGHLIGHTS
To help companies achieve an always-on, comprehensive security posture, Neustar recently announced the addition of a web application firewall (WAF) solution to its always-on DDoS mitigation service, SiteProtect. The Neustar WAF is cloud-provider, hardware, and CDN agnostic, making it compatible wherever applications are hosted. Integrated with Neustar SiteProtect –an always-on DDoS mitigation service –WAF users now have a holistic, layered protection stack that proactively prevents bot-based volumetric attacks as well as threats that target the application layer, such as SQL, XSS, CSRF, session hijacking, data exfiltration, and zero-day vulnerabilities.
